Best Applications for Sublimation and Printable Designs

In my testing workflow, this Watercolor New Year Balloons Clipart truly shines when used for sublimation design and printable products. Watercolor textures rely on color variation and soft edges, which translate beautifully onto ceramic mugs, tumblers, and polyester fabrics but can sometimes get lost in vinyl cutting. I found these illustrations perfect for creating 20oz skinny tumbler wraps where the balloons could float across a gradient background. Because the resolution is high-quality, the ink saturation remained vibrant after pressing, and the delicate paint splatters did not blur into mud.

For printable design projects, such as planner stickers or greeting cards, the asset is equally strong. I created a test sheet of digital planner stickers, and the balloons served as excellent decorative anchors for January layout pages. They also work wonderfully for physical stationery. If you are designing thank-you cards for holiday orders or custom gift tags for party favors, these illustrations provide a professional, hand-painted look that elevates simple paper goods. The soft nature of the art pairs exceptionally well with cream or ivory cardstock, enhancing the handmade feel that small business branding thrives on.

Navigating Vinyl Cutting and Cricut Projects

While the visual appeal is undeniable, crafters using Cricut or Silhouette machines need to approach this SVG design with practical caution. Watercolor clipart is inherently complex due to its shading and texture. When converting or using pre-made cut files from this set, I noticed that some of the smaller balloon strings and paint drips could be problematic for vinyl weeding. If you plan to use this for t-shirt design or decals, I strongly recommend simplifying the paths.

During a test Cricut project involving adhesive vinyl on a glass jar, the larger balloon shapes cut cleanly, but the intricate highlights required a slower blade speed and careful weeding. For layered vinyl projects, this asset works best when treated as a print-then-cut element rather than a multi-layer cut file. Trying to replicate the watercolor effect with three or four layers of solid vinyl often results in a stiff, unnatural finish. Instead, utilize the full-color PNG design for print-then-cut stickers or iron-on transfers. This preserves the artistic integrity of the illustration while ensuring the final product remains durable and visually accurate.

Technical Checks Before Selling Finished Goods

Before listing any item featuring this clipart for sale at a craft fair or online, specific technical validations are necessary. Always verify the commercial license included with your purchase. While many design assets allow for finished physical products, some restrict the use of the raw digital files in print-on-demand services or require attribution. Confirming this upfront protects your small business branding from potential copyright issues.

Furthermore, test your color profiles. Watercolor art can look vastly different on a calibrated monitor compared to uncoated paper or fabric. I always run a test print on the exact material I intend to sell. For sublimation, ensure your ICC profile handles the lighter pastel tones correctly so they don't print as grey or muddy beige. For vinyl users, check the weedability at the smallest size you intend to offer; if the balloon string breaks at two inches, set a minimum size limit in your product description. Finally, place the design on real mockups rather than flat digital previews. Seeing the Watercolor New Year Balloons Clipart on a wrinkled linen napkin or a curved mug helps customers visualize the texture and scale, significantly increasing conversion rates for handmade sellers.

Where to Exercise Caution in Design Layouts

Despite its versatility, there are scenarios where this asset requires restraint. Avoid using these illustrations in crowded compositions where readability is paramount. The organic edges of watercolor can make text difficult to read if placed directly behind words without adequate negative space or a solid backing shape. In sticker design, ensure there is a sufficient offset border; cutting too close to the faint watercolor bleed can result in uneven edges that look messy rather than artistic.

Additionally, be mindful of low-contrast applications. While the balloons are beautiful, they may disappear on similarly colored backgrounds. A pale gold balloon on a cream shirt will lack definition. Always prioritize contrast to ensure the illustration pops. Lastly, for very small items like pen wraps or tiny cake toppers, the detail level of this clipart may be excessive. In those cases, opt for simplified silhouettes or save this specific Watercolor New Year Balloons Clipart for larger canvas items like tote bags, wall art, and apparel where the brushwork can be fully appreciated.
